Is the Nuvi 2569LMT-D still supported?

I have just downloaded the latest version of Garmin Express on a new Windows 11 laptop to update my ageing Nuvi 2569LMT-D and Garmin Express just cannot detect it, I have tried changing USB ports, different USB cables, updating Intel & USB drivers, rebooting laptop, reinstalling Garmin Express, shouting at it and looking in the opposite direction so it can install whilst I'm not looking.

It just cannot detect the device.  Its a good sat nav to, I don't particularly want to get a new one just because this one cant be detected.

Any advice would be much appreciated.

  • As far “just cannot detect it”, if you go to Device Manager is it there, or is it just that GE won’t detect it?

    I don’t think there is any support issue because of the age of the 2569.  I say that because it came out in 2014 and I have two nuvi 265wt’s that seem to be fully supported as far as map updates, etc.  So, I’m more inclined to think in terms of Windows 11 being the issue.

    Windows has several diagnostic tools. One for instance is the .NET Framework repair tool.  I would run that.  Verify that with respect to the ports on the laptop, USB selective suspend is disabled.  In that respect, do all testing with a laptop powered off main power, as opposed to battery.  Don’t use a hub, make sure you are plugged directly into the USB port.
